What Is a Car Locksmith?
A car locksmith, likewise called an automotive locksmith, is a specialized professional trained to handle all kinds of issues related to vehicle locks and keys. These professionals can assist with a variety of services, from key duplication and lock rekeying to transponder key programming and ignition repair. Car locksmiths are geared up with the tools and knowledge to handle contemporary car security systems, consisting of those with sophisticated technology like keyless entry and anti-theft devices.

Q: How much does a car locksmith generally cost?A: The cost of a car locksmith service can differ based upon the specific job, the make and model of your car, and the location. Usually, unlocking a car can range from ₤ 30 to ₤ 100, while making a new key can cost between ₤ 50 and ₤ 150. More complicated jobs like transponder key programming or lock replacement can be more expensive.

Q: Can a car locksmith make a brand-new key without the original?A: Yes, an expert car locksmith can make a brand-new key even if you do not have the original. However, this procedure might require additional time and tools, and it can be more pricey than replicating an existing key.

Q: Are car locksmith professionals legal?A: Yes, car locksmiths are legal, but they should be accredited and bonded in most states. They are likewise required to verify the identity of the vehicle owner to avoid theft or unauthorized access.

Q: How long does it take for a car locksmith to arrive?A: The reaction time can differ. In metropolitan locations, it might take 30 minutes to an hour. In more remote areas, the wait time can be longer. Many locksmiths offer 24/7 emergency services.

Q: Can a car locksmith program a transponder key?A: Yes, car locksmiths who are trained in contemporary automotive technology can program transponder keys. This includes syncing the key's unique code with your car's onboard computer system.

Q: Do car locksmith professionals use mobile services?A: Yes, numerous car locksmith professionals provide mobile services, permitting them to come to your place, whether it's your home, office, or the side of the roadway.

Car locksmith professionals utilize a range of tools and technologies to perform their services:
Lock Picks and Decoders: For traditional lockout support and lock adjustment.Key Cutting Machines: To replicate keys properly.Transponder Key Programmers: To program transponder keys to your car's particular code.Diagnostic Scanners: To recognize concerns with your car's electronic systems.Drilling Equipment: For situations where locks are significantly damaged and require to be drilled out.
